### Step 7: Stable Sort Rollout

Quembly's report builder previously used an unstable sort, so rows with equal keys shuffled between runs. The 4.2 engine enforces stable ordering. After upgrading, rebuild cached report definitions or users will see diffs flagged against stale snapshots. Run the rebuild job off-peak; it locks the definitions table. If a page triggers mid-rebuild, it's safe to let it finish — partial rebuilds resume from a checkpoint. Sort behavior and rebuild concurrency are controlled by the service settings listed here.

settings of fajof-hahig:
RUSAX_PIN=2516
RUSAX_TENANT=holwyn
RUSAX_METRICS_HOST=metrics.rusax.norvagrid.test
RUSAX_SEAL=seal_55816dc1
RUSAX_STANDBY_TEAM=tamion

## 3.8.0 — Changed Defaults

Splitgate, the Varnholt experiment assignment service, now defaults to sticky bucketing per anonymous visitor rather than per session. Hash salt rotation moved from weekly to monthly. Assignment cache TTL raised; exposure logging is now on by default for all new experiments. Existing experiments keep prior behavior until re-saved. Rollback requires redeploying 3.7.x — no config flag reverts this. Release manager should confirm downstream analytics in Plottwist before promoting. The new defaults ship as follows.

config for bawef-tajof:
RALMIR_PIN=7092
RALMIR_METRICS_HOST=metrics.ralmir.paliqcorp.corp
RALMIR_LOG_LEVEL=error
RALMIR_TENANT=tamix

Subject: Handover — slow autocomplete index

Hey team — quick handover note on the Quickfind autocomplete index. It's been sluggish since the Bramleigh catalog import doubled the term count; rebuilds now take ~40 minutes instead of 10. I've bumped the rebuild schedule to overnight, so daytime queries should be fine. If support sees complaints about stale suggestions before noon, that's expected this week — just log them, no pages needed. For anything worse than stale results, loop in the search crew here.

escalation mailbox, kaweg-kahif: druwyn.sordor@nelvroworks.corp